About
"Serious Sam: The First Encounter," released in 2001, is a beloved indie shooter that places players in the role of the fearless Serious Sam. Tasked with defeating an army of monsters under the control of the extraterrestrial villain Mental, the game is notable for its relentless arcade-action gameplay, blending cyberpunk and fantasy elements. With its over-the-top scenarios and intense single-player experience, this first-person shooter has garnered a cult following.
